Compartilhar via


DeploymentOutput interface

Metadados de implantação.

Propriedades

deploymentId

O identificador de implantação fornecido pelo chamador. Isso não pode ter mais de 73 caracteres, deve ser todo minúsculo e não pode conter '&', '^', '[', ']', '{', '}', '|', '<', '>', barra para frente, barra invertida ou aspas duplas. A exibição Atualizações no recurso do Hub IoT do Portal do Azure gera um GUID para deploymentId quando você cria uma implantação.

deviceClassSubgroups

Os subgrupos de classe de dispositivo com os quais a implantação é compatível e as implantações de subgrupo foram criadas. Isso não é fornecido pelo chamador durante CreateOrUpdateDeployment, mas é determinado automaticamente pela Atualização do Dispositivo

groupId

A identidade do grupo para os dispositivos que a implantação pretende atualizar.

isCanceled

Sinalizador booliano indicando se a implantação foi cancelada.

isCloudInitiatedRollback

Sinalizador booliano que indica se a implantação é uma implantação de reversão.

isRetried

Sinalizador booliano que indica se a implantação foi repetida.

rollbackPolicy

A política de reversão para a implantação.

startDateTime

O datetime de início da implantação.

update

Atualize as informações da atualização na implantação.

Detalhes da propriedade

deploymentId

O identificador de implantação fornecido pelo chamador. Isso não pode ter mais de 73 caracteres, deve ser todo minúsculo e não pode conter '&', '^', '[', ']', '{', '}', '|', '<', '>', barra para frente, barra invertida ou aspas duplas. A exibição Atualizações no recurso do Hub IoT do Portal do Azure gera um GUID para deploymentId quando você cria uma implantação.

deploymentId: string

Valor da propriedade

string

deviceClassSubgroups

Os subgrupos de classe de dispositivo com os quais a implantação é compatível e as implantações de subgrupo foram criadas. Isso não é fornecido pelo chamador durante CreateOrUpdateDeployment, mas é determinado automaticamente pela Atualização do Dispositivo

deviceClassSubgroups?: string[]

Valor da propriedade

string[]

groupId

A identidade do grupo para os dispositivos que a implantação pretende atualizar.

groupId: string

Valor da propriedade

string

isCanceled

Sinalizador booliano indicando se a implantação foi cancelada.

isCanceled?: boolean

Valor da propriedade

boolean

isCloudInitiatedRollback

Sinalizador booliano que indica se a implantação é uma implantação de reversão.

isCloudInitiatedRollback?: boolean

Valor da propriedade

boolean

isRetried

Sinalizador booliano que indica se a implantação foi repetida.

isRetried?: boolean

Valor da propriedade

boolean

rollbackPolicy

A política de reversão para a implantação.

rollbackPolicy?: CloudInitiatedRollbackPolicyOutput

Valor da propriedade

startDateTime

O datetime de início da implantação.

startDateTime: string

Valor da propriedade

string

update

Atualize as informações da atualização na implantação.

update: UpdateInfoOutput

Valor da propriedade